Full Job Description
Role: Social Program Manager

Location: Remote, Canada

About the role:

As Social Program Manager, you'll act as the eyes and ears of LinkedIn. You'll monitor platform trends, identify content opportunities, and match them against weekly brand priorities - then work across internal teams and subject matter experts to gather the insights needed to bring those opportunities to life.

You'll think in formats - knowing when a post, a comment, a reshare, or a long-form piece is the right move - and you'll present your recommendations in a way that respects executives' time and communication preferences. Your success depends as much on how you work with people as on what you find.

What you will be doing:
  • Manage recurring executive content distribution programs, including newsletters, content roundups, and rapid-response communications that enable executives to amplify timely thought leadership and company news.
  • Maintain and evolve executive social media enablement resources, including playbooks, profile optimization guidance, and self-service social toolkits.
  • Monitor LinkedIn daily to identify emerging trends, conversations, and content opportunities relevant to the client's industry and audience
  • Cross-reference platform trends with weekly brand priorities to surface the most timely and relevant content angles for executives
  • Coordinate with internal subject matter experts, spokespeople, and stakeholders to gather insights, perspectives, and supporting information
  • Develop clear, concise content recommendations - including format options - tailored to each executive's voice, audience, and objectives
  • Prepare executive briefing materials that make it easy for senior leaders to understand the opportunity and decide how to respond
  • Create briefings for the creative team to develop different assets.
  • Build and maintain a structured system for tracking trends, content ideas, and executive feedback over time
  • Manage relationships with multiple stakeholders simultaneously - following up proactively, respecting response times, and keeping the program moving
  • Maintain a strong working knowledge of LinkedIn's algorithm, formats, and professional audience behaviors


What you need to be great in this role:
  • Experience designing and managing operational processes, approval workflows, stakeholder touchpoints, and content governance frameworks for multi-stakeholder programs.
  • Demonstrated experience supporting executive communications - understanding how senior leaders communicate, what they need, and how to make their lives easier
  • Strong social intelligence - able to read LinkedIn trends quickly, assess their relevance, and connect them to brand and business priorities
  • Excellent written communication skills, with the ability to distil complex information into clear, concise executive-ready briefs and recommendations
  • Confident coordinator - comfortable reaching out to and managing responses from multiple stakeholders, including senior leaders and subject matter experts
  • Deep understanding of LinkedIn's content formats, platform dynamics, and professional audience behaviors
  • Experience developing content format recommendations across organic social - knowing when and why different formats serve different purposes
  • Highly organized with strong attention to detail - able to track multiple workstreams, deadlines, and stakeholder threads simultaneously
  • Experience with social listening and analytics tools such as LinkedIn Analytics, Sprinklr.
